Apache Sling is a Web application framework based on REST principles that provides easy development of content-oriented applications. Sling uses a JCR repository, such as Apache Jackrabbit, as its data store. Apache Sling is an effort undergoing ... [More] incubation at The Apache Software Foundation (ASF), sponsored by the Apache Jackrabbit PMC. Incubation is required of all newly accepted projects until a further review indicates that the infrastructure, communications, and decision making process have stabilized in a manner consistent with other successful ASF projects. While incubation status is not necessarily a reflection of the completeness or stability of the code, it does indicate that the project has yet to be fully endorsed by the ASF. [Less]

Framework for building RESTful Web Services in Java. Reference implementation of JAX-RS: Java API for RESTful Web Services (JSR-311).

GWT-REST is an asynchronous RESTful client implementation for GWT. GWT-REST can be used alongside GWT-RPC or as a replacement for it. The intent is to provide a drop-in solution for communicating with REST web services that may or may not be ... [More] implemented in Java. A set of generic interfaces is provided along with implementations for JSON and Rails in this first release. [Less]
